AI Transparency Index

Developing an open framework for evaluating transparency in public-sector AI systems. Auditing decision-making algorithms used by European municipal governments.

Partners: ETH Zurich, University of Amsterdam

Open Data Commons

Building tools and standards for cross-border open data sharing between Swiss cantons and EU member states. Focus on environmental and transport datasets.

Partners: OpenData.ch, European Data Portal

Digital Inclusion Study 2025

A 12-month study examining barriers to digital participation among elderly populations in Switzerland. Produced policy recommendations for cantonal governments.

Published: December 2025

About Keyworx

Keyworx is an independent research lab founded in 2019 in Zurich. We work at the intersection of technology and society, conducting applied research and building open-source tools that promote digital rights, transparency, and civic participation.

Our team combines expertise in computer science, public policy, and design. We collaborate with universities, governments, and civil society organizations across Switzerland and Europe.
